Transaction 62f1bb7b8b5fc081fa250b386c9aaeee1a705c6f0a73b5a6223b4b9b024d78fe
1 Input
2 Outputs
- 62f1bb7b8b5fc081fa250b386c9aaeee1a705c6f0a73b5a6223b4b9b024d78fe:0
- 62f1bb7b8b5fc081fa250b386c9aaeee1a705c6f0a73b5a6223b4b9b024d78fe:1
value 22944
address 35aEYXXVrxSEmDJ7yxD8nNoSsT5Y5g8pGD
value 3780289
address 17sE72S5hbxjCQVhYY7kkjeVQG4DNaLdth